Which of the following chemical reactions is most likely to have the largest equilibrium constant K?
A. CH3COOH(aq) + H2O(l) CH3COO- (aq) + H3O+(aq)
B. HCl(aq) + H2O(l) H3O+(aq) + Cl-(aq)
C. H3PO4(aq) + NH3(aq) H2PO4-(aq) + NH4+(aq)
D. CH3COO- (aq) + H2O(l) CH3COOH(aq) + OH-(aq)
Answer:
The answer to this question is HCl(aq) + H2O(l) = H3O+(aq) + Cl-(aq). HCl is considered a strong acid meaning it is 100% ionized in solution. The equilibrium constant is therefore very large.

What is the mass of sulfuric acid, h2so4, that is contained in 2.0L of a 5.85 M solution ?
A- 1147.44 grams
B- 0.12 grams
C- 11.7 grams
D- 98.07 grams
Answer:
A. 1147.44 grams
Explanation:
Multiply volume by molarity to get the moles of solution.
5.85 M = mol/2.0 L
mol = (5.85 M)(2.0 L)
mol = 11.7
There is 11.7 moles of H2SO4.
Convert to grams with molar mass.
11.7 mol H2SO4 x (98.076 g/1 mol) = 1147.49 g
Closest answer is A, 1147.44 g.
Jess is baking a cake. Part of the recipe has Jess mix butter and water. He notices that the two substances don't mix. He is confused because water and butter are both covalent compounds. Explain why the butter and water are NOT mixing in the bowl.
Answer:
butter and water don't mix because water is polar and butter is nonpolar
Explanation:
for them to be able to mix they would need to be both polar or both nonpolar.

How is meiosis different from mitosis
Answer:
A - meiosis results in two genetically identical offspring cell
Explanation:
Mitosis produces two diploid (2n) somatic cells that are genetically identical to each other and the original parent cell, whereas meiosis produces four haploid (n) gametes that are genetically unique from each other and the original parent (germ) cell.

22 Determine the molar mass of an unknown gas that has a volume of 72.5 mL at a temperature of 68C, and a pressure of 0.980 atm and a mass of 0.207 g.
Answer:
81.5g/mol
Explanation:
Molar mass is the ratio between mass of a substance (In this case, 0.207g) and moles presents in this mass.
To solve this question we must find the moles of the gas in order to obtain the molar mass using:
PV = nRT
PV / RT = n
Where P is pressure = 0.980atm
V is volume in Liters = 0.0725L
R is gas constant = 0.082atmL/molK
T is absolute temperature = 68°C + 273.15 = 341.15K
0.980atm*0.0725L / 0.082atmL/molK*341.15K = n
2.54x10⁻³ moles = n
Thus, the molar mass of the gas is:
0.207g / 2.54x10⁻³ moles
81.5g/mol
